【TODAY関数】日付管理が楽になる!使い方・具体例・サンプルコードを徹底解説!

※関数の書き方・実行結果に誤りがあるケースがあります。随時修正中です。また誤りに気づかれた方はこちらからご連絡頂きますとめちゃ嬉しいです。

目次

はじめに

みんな、こんにちは!今日は「TODAY」関数について楽しく学んでいこうと思うで〜。これ、ほんまに便利な関数やから、覚えて損はないで!

TODAY関数の一般的な使い方の例

「TODAY」関数は、今の日付を取得するための関数や。使い方はめっちゃ簡単やで。セルに「=TODAY()」って入力するだけや。そしたら、その瞬間の日付が表示されるんや。

例:

  • A1セルに「=TODAY()」って入れてみてな。そしたら、今日の日付が自動で出てくるで〜。

「TODAY」この関数を学ぶメリット

この「TODAY」関数を学ぶと、いろんなことに役立つんや。たとえば:

  1. 日付管理: プロジェクトの締切やイベントの日付を管理するのに便利やで。
  2. 自動更新: 毎日の日付が自動で更新されるから、わざわざ手動で入れんでもええのが楽チンやん!
  3. 計算: 他の関数と組み合わせることで、経過日数の計算などもできるようになるで。

これで、「TODAY」関数についての基本がわかったかな?次は、もうちょっと詳しく使い方を見ていこうか!

TODAY関数の基本構文

さてさて、次は「TODAY」関数の基本構文についてお話しするで!これはほんまにシンプルやから、すぐに覚えられるで〜。

TODAY関数の定義と主な引数

「TODAY」関数は、今の日付を取得するための関数や。基本的には引数を取らへんから、使い方はめっちゃ簡単なんや。構文はこんな感じやで:

=TODAY()

引数はないから、カッコの中は空っぽや。これだけで、現在の日付を表示してくれるんや!

TODAY関数の返す結果とその特性

「TODAY」関数を使ったら、返ってくる結果はその日の「日付」や。具体的には、例えば「2023/10/05」みたいな形式で表示されるで。

その特性についても触れておくな〜:

  1. 自動更新: 毎日スプレッドシートを開くたびに、最新の日付に自動で更新されるから、しっかり管理できるで〜。
  2. 日付形式: 出てくる日付は、スプレッドシートの設定に応じた形式になるから、見慣れたスタイルで表示されるんや。
  3. 他の関数との連携: 「TODAY」関数は、他の関数と組み合わせて使うことができるんや。たとえば、経過日数を計算したり、特定の日付と比較したりするのに使えるで。

これで「TODAY」関数の基本構文についての説明は終わりや!次は、実際にどんなふうに使えるか、具体的な例を見ていこうか〜!

TODAY関数・具体的な使用例

ほな、次は「TODAY」関数を使った具体的な使用例について説明するで!これを知っておくと、もっとスプレッドシートが楽しくなるで〜!

基本的な使用方法のデモ

まずは基本的な使い方を見てみようか。さっきも言うた通り、セルに「=TODAY()」って入力するだけやで。例えば、A1セルにこれを入れると、今日の日付が表示されるんや。

例:

  1. A1セルに「=TODAY()」って入力してみてな。
  2. そしたら、今日の日付が自動で出てくるはずやで!

これだけやけど、ほんまに便利やろ?

TODAY関数一般的な計算や操作の例

次は、この「TODAY」関数を使った一般的な計算や操作の例を見ていこう!

1. 経過日数の計算

たとえば、特定の日付から今日までの日数を計算したい場合、こんな感じで使えるで。

  • セルB1に「2023/09/01」と入れてみてな。
  • セルC1に「=TODAY() – B1」って入れると、今日からB1の日付までの経過日数が計算されるんや。

2. 期限のチェック

プロジェクトの締切が近づいてるかどうかを確認したいときは、こんな使い方もできるで。

  • セルB2に「2023/10/10」と入れてみてな。
  • セルC2に「=IF(B2 < TODAY(), “過ぎた”, “まだまだ”)」って入れると、締切が過ぎてるかどうかを教えてくれるんや。

これらの例を使うと、日付に関するさまざまな情報を簡単に得ることができるで〜。

これで「TODAY」関数の具体的な使用例はバッチリや!次は、もうちょっと応用的な使い方について見ていこうか〜!

初歩的なテクニック

お待たせしました!ここからは「TODAY」関数を使った初歩的なテクニックについて教えるで〜!これを知ってると、もっとスプレッドシートが楽しくなるから、しっかり覚えてな!

【TODAY関数】簡単な使い方やコツ

  1. 今日の日付を表示するだけじゃなく、フォーマットも楽しもう!
  2. セルに「=TODAY()」って入れた後、日付の表示形式を変えることもできるで。
  3. セルを選んで、上のメニューから「書式」→「数値」→「日付」を選ぶと、好きなスタイルに変えられるんや。

  4. 自動更新を利用しよう!

  5. 「TODAY」関数は開くたびに最新に更新されるから、日付を手動で入力する手間が省けるで。これを活かして、毎日のタスク管理に役立ててみてな!

  6. 条件付き書式と組み合わせる

  7. たとえば、締切が今日の日付を過ぎている場合にセルの色を変える条件付き書式を設定すると、視覚的にわかりやすくなるで。
  8. セルを選んで「書式」→「条件付き書式」を選んで、ルールに「セルの値が次の値より小さい」→「=TODAY()」を設定するだけや。

他の基本関数との組み合わせ

「TODAY」関数は、他の基本関数とも組み合わせて使うことで、もっと便利になるで〜!いくつかの例を紹介するで!

1. DATEDIF関数との組み合わせ

  • セルB1に「2023/01/01」と入れたとするやろ?
  • セルC1に「=DATEDIF(B1, TODAY(), “D”)」って入れると、B1の日付から今日までの経過日数が計算されるで。これで「まだ何日あるんや」とか、簡単に確認できるで!

2. EDATE関数との組み合わせ

  • たとえば、今日の日付から1ヶ月後の日付を知りたい場合、セルD1に「=EDATE(TODAY(), 1)」って入れたら、1ヶ月後の日付が表示されるんや。これでスケジュール管理が楽になるで〜!

3. IF関数との連携

  • セルB2に締切日「2023/12/31」と入れたら、セルC2に「=IF(B2 < TODAY(), “過ぎた”, “まだまだ”)」って入れると、締切が過ぎたかどうか一目でわかるで!

これらのテクニックを使いこなすと、スプレッドシートの使い方が一段と広がるで〜!次は、もっと高度な使い方について学んでいこうか!

便利なシーンでの事例

さあ、ここからは「TODAY」関数を使った便利なシーンの事例を紹介するで!ビジネスや学業での実用的なケーススタディを通じて、どんなふうに役立つか見ていこう!

ビジネスや学業での実用的なケーススタディ

1. プロジェクト管理

プロジェクトの進捗管理に「TODAY」関数を活用できるで!例えば、プロジェクトの開始日や締切日を記録したスプレッドシートを作成する場合、以下のように使うんや。

  • セルA1に「プロジェクト開始日」、B1に「締切日」、C1に「進捗状況」とか書いてな。
  • セルA2に「2023/09/01」、B2に「2023/10/30」と入力。
  • セルC2に「=IF(B2 < TODAY(), “締切過ぎ”, “進行中”)」って入れたら、締切が過ぎてるかどうかがわかるで!

この方法で、プロジェクトの進捗状況を一目で把握できて、効率的に管理できるんや。

2. 学業の締切管理

学生さんたちにも便利やで!課題の締切管理に「TODAY」関数を使うと、いつまでに何をやらなあかんか、すぐに判断できるで。

  • セルA1に「課題名」、B1に「締切日」、C1に「状況」として、一覧を作成。
  • セルA2に「レポート」、B2に「2023/10/15」と入力。
  • セルC2に「=IF(B2 < TODAY(), “期限過ぎ”, “まだ間に合う”)」って入れたら、締切が過ぎたかどうかすぐにわかるで!

これで、課題を効率よく管理できるようになるで〜。

「TODAY関数」タイムセーブや効率向上の具体的な例

1. 自動的な日付更新による効率化

毎月の報告書やレポートに、日付を手動で更新するのは面倒やんか。「TODAY」関数を使えば、毎回自動で日付が更新されるから、時間を節約できるで!

たとえば、月初めの報告書を作成する際、日付を「=TODAY()」で表示しておけば、次回開いたときには自動でその月の初日の日付が出てくるんや。

2. 定期的なタスクの管理

月ごと、週ごとのタスクを管理するのにも便利や。例えば、毎月の会議や締切を設定しておく場合、次の会議の日付を自動で計算することができるで。

  • セルB1に「次回会議日」として、B2に「=EDATE(TODAY(), 1)」って入れたら、次の月の同日の日付が表示されるんや。これで、次の会議日を忘れへん!

これらの事例を参考にして、ビジネスや学業での作業効率をぐっと上げることができるで〜!次は、もっと応用的な使い方を見ていくか〜!

TODAY関数の類似の関数や代替の関数との違い

さて、ここでは「TODAY」関数に似たような働きをする関数たちとの違いを見ていくで〜!これを知っておくと、状況に応じて使い分けできるようになるから、しっかり覚えてな!

1. NOW関数

  • 使い方: =NOW()
  • 違い: 「NOW」関数は、現在の日付と時間を表示する関数なんや。一方で「TODAY」関数は、日付だけを表示するから、時間の情報は含まれへん。例えば、データを入力する時間が重要な場合は「NOW」を使う方がええで。

例:

  • セルA1に「=NOW()」を入れたら、今の日時が表示されるで。
  • セルA2に「=TODAY()」を入れたら、今日の日付だけが表示されるんや。

2. DATE関数

  • 使い方: =DATE(年, 月, 日)
  • 違い: 「DATE」関数は、特定の日付を作成するための関数や。「TODAY」関数は常に最新の日付を返すのに対し、「DATE」はあなたが指定した年・月・日の日付を返すから、固定された日付を使いたいときに便利やで。

例:

  • セルA1に「=DATE(2023, 12, 25)」って入れたら、クリスマスの日付が表示されるんや。

3. EDATE関数

  • 使い方: =EDATE(開始日, 月数)
  • 違い: 「EDATE」関数は、特定の日付から指定した月数だけ前後の日付を計算することができる関数や。これに対して「TODAY」関数は、今日の日付そのものを返すだけや。

例:

  • セルA1に「=EDATE(TODAY(), 3)」を入れたら、今日の日付から3ヶ月後の日付が表示されるんや。これ、スケジュールを立てるときに便利やな!

4. DATEDIF関数

  • 使い方: =DATEDIF(開始日, 終了日, "D")
  • 違い: 「DATEDIF」関数は、2つの日付の差を計算するための関数や。これに対して「TODAY」関数は単独で使うことが多いから、日付の差を計算したい場合は、「TODAY」と組み合わせて使うことが多いで。

例:

  • セルA1に「2023/01/01」と入れた場合、セルB1に「=DATEDIF(A1, TODAY(), “D”)」を入れたら、A1の日付から今日までの経過日数が計算されるんや。

これらの類似関数との違いを理解しておくことで、状況に応じた適切な関数を選べるようになるから、ぜひ覚えておいてな!次は、もうちょっと高度な使い方に進んでいこうか〜!

まとめと次のステップ

さて、ここまで「TODAY」関数についていろいろ学んできたな!最後に、効果的にこの関数を使うためのベストプラクティスと、さらなる学習のための推奨リソースを紹介するで〜!

TODAY関数を効果的に利用するためのベストプラクティス

  1. 関数の特性を理解する
  2. 「TODAY」関数は自動的に更新されるから、手動で日付を入力する必要がなくなるで。これを活かして、定期的な報告書やタスク管理に活用しよう!

  3. 条件付き書式を使う

  4. 今日の日付と比較して、特定の条件に基づいてセルの書式を変えることで、視覚的にわかりやすくすることができるで。これで、締切が近づいていることも一目瞭然や!

  5. 他の関数と組み合わせて使う

  6. 「DATEDIF」や「EDATE」などの関数と組み合わせることで、さらに強力なデータ分析が可能になるで。日付の差を計算したり、期限を設定したりするのに役立つんや。

  7. テンプレートを作成する

  8. よく使うスプレッドシートのテンプレートを作っておくと、毎回日付を手動で入力する手間を省けて、時間の節約になるで!特に、毎月の報告書やタスク管理表は重宝するで。

関連リソースやさらなる学習のための推奨

  1. Google スプレッドシートの公式ヘルプ
  2. Googleが提供する公式のヘルプページには、関数の詳細な使い方や例が載っているで。特に「TODAY」関数や他の関数についての情報が充実してるから、ぜひチェックしてみてな!
    Google スプレッドシート ヘルプ

  3. YouTubeのチュートリアル動画

  4. スプレッドシートの使い方を動画で学びたいなら、YouTubeでのチュートリアル動画がオススメや。視覚的に学べるから、わかりやすいで!

  5. オンラインコース

  6. UdemyやCourseraなどのプラットフォームで、スプレッドシートの使い方に特化したコースを受講するのもええで。基礎から応用まで幅広く学べるから、スキルアップに役立つで!

  7. コミュニティフォーラム

  8. スプレッドシートに関する質問や情報交換ができる掲示板やフォーラムを活用するのもええな!他のユーザーの経験やアイデアを参考にすることで、新たな発見があるかもしれん。

これらのベストプラクティスとリソースを参考にして、どんどん「TODAY」関数を使いこなしていこう!次は、もっと複雑な関数やデータ分析のテクニックに挑戦してみるか〜?楽しみながら学んでいこうな!

【TODAY関数】日付管理が楽になる!使い方・具体例・サンプルコードを徹底解説!

よかったらシェアしてね!
  • URLをコピーしました!
  • URLをコピーしました!

この記事を書いた人

目次